[at-spi2-core] Avoid dereferencing a null message



commit 24ccba3a9caaa527e0f9f60f24641c10005afc21
Author: Mike Gorse <mgorse novell com>
Date:   Mon Sep 19 15:43:42 2011 -0500

    Avoid dereferencing a null message

 atspi/atspi-event-listener.c |    3 ++-
 1 files changed, 2 insertions(+), 1 deletions(-)
---
diff --git a/atspi/atspi-event-listener.c b/atspi/atspi-event-listener.c
index f0a4ad8..83c9ae0 100644
--- a/atspi/atspi-event-listener.c
+++ b/atspi/atspi-event-listener.c
@@ -693,7 +693,8 @@ atspi_event_listener_deregister_from_callback (AtspiEventListenerCB callback,
       return FALSE;
       dbus_message_append_args (message, DBUS_TYPE_STRING, &event_type, DBUS_TYPE_INVALID);
       reply = _atspi_dbus_send_with_reply_and_block (message, error);
-      dbus_message_unref (reply);
+      if (reply)
+        dbus_message_unref (reply);
 
       listener_entry_free (e);
     }



[Date Prev][Date Next]   [Thread Prev][Thread Next]   [Thread Index] [Date Index] [Author Index]